What you'll build
The mission of Regional Product Marketing is to champion the voice of the markets and showcase the value of SAP’s solutions in a locally‑tailored and competitive way, helping prospects and customers achieve optimal business outcomes. It’s a global role acting locally, founded on in solutions and markets.
We are looking for a highly‑motivated Regional Product Marketing Manager with domain expertise in cloud software and subject matter expertise in procurement or finance. This role demands a strategic thinker who can understand the strategic direction of SAP’s Finance and Spend Management solution area, collaborate with cross‑functional teams locally, and drive go‑to‑market initiatives from concept through delivery, adoption, and continuous improvement.
Detailed responsibilities and deliverables for Regional Product Marketing include:
Act as Subject Matter Expert for the local market
- Have a deep understanding of a local market and its total addressable market (TAM), sales obtainable market (SOM), competitor landscape, customer sentiment, technology innovations, partner ecosystem, start‑up environment, etc.
- Be able to represent the market to internal stakeholders, upstream and downstream, and the solution area value and vision to both internal and external stakeholders.
- Always be aware of latest market information across global and local listening systems.
Understand and apply the market opportunity and competitive resources
- Define, and draw actionable insights from the total addressable market, sales obtainable market, market share, pipeline attainment, growth opportunities, and competitive resources.
- Create and maintain an annual regional product marketing plan, working in close partnership with local and global stakeholders.
- Identify and connect innovation built by Product and Engineering (P&E) teams to activate field teams’ ability to deliver greater customer value and/or competitive differentiation.
- Identify under‑performing product offerings and leverage insights to partner with stakeholders to deliver incremental cloud pipeline, greater customer value, and/or competitive differentiation.
- Based on subject matter expertise, collaborate with local stakeholders to provide feedback on product innovation and Build/Buy/Partner decisions within a solution area toward maximizing SAP’s growth.
Ensure excellence in the customer journey via programs and resources
- Define, lead, collaborate on, and execute programs and resources to maximize customer engagement and progress through the customer journey, helping SAP attain its goals for both total cloud pipeline and budget/forecast attainment.
- Support local stakeholders and global product marketing teams to ensure the quality and completeness of content, programs, and resources used across the customer journey.
- Be a key contributor to bringing Sales Plays to market and planning Integrated Demand Programs (IDPs), in close alignment with demand management, marketing, and all other relevant stakeholders and adjacent functions along the digital customer journey.
- Monitor demand generation KPIs for your solution area, understand what is and is not working, and why. Communicate gaps and opportunities to global product marketing based on continual learning.
Understand the product / feature release, announcement process, and communications for your solution area
- Review the solution area’s Semester Plan and quarterly roadmap to identify innovation which may help local stakeholders achieve their goals for both total cloud pipeline and budget/forecast attainment.
- Once the product/feature achieves release readiness, understand the customer value and competitive differentiation for all new product and feature releases.
- Be prepared to articulate customer value and competitive differentiation to stakeholders in sales, marketing, partners, customers, prospects, user groups, etc.
- Exhibit excellent storytelling skills and ability to clearly articulate SAP differentiation in your product area.
- Be capable of localizing the global product/feature value positioning and messaging framework that guides all downstream content creation, based on local market dynamics.
Understand and be able to articulate the Marketing Plan for your solution area
- Align with local and regional counterparts during the annual planning process, including opportunities for Regional Product Marketing to add value.
- Understand the annual global marketing plan and its growth priorities, audiences, marketing investment strategy, marketing mix, and marketing tactics to meet the annual growth and adoption objectives.
- Work with local and regional colleagues to support SAP events and third‑party Industry events, as appropriate.
Understand and be able to articulate the Packaging, Pricing, and Licensing plans for your solution area
- The packaging, pricing, and licensing for each specific solution.
- Any Product Supplement or on‑going changes.
- Proactively support packages that span across multiple product areas toward maximizing SAP portfolio revenue and growth.
Define and deliver field activation for your solution area to achieve total cloud pipeline and budget/forecast attainment/current cloud backlog goals
- Identify the solution area activation needs and priorities for field roles with a market unit.
- Identify and connect field roles to existing field enablement channels and content as the primary means of solution area activation.
- Where necessary, source, create, and/or deliver decision‑maker‑level content for solution area activation for field roles with a market unit.
- Understand and identify existing always‑on content to continue to keep up with the latest innovations in your solution area.
- Support the SAP Learning team toward successful delivery of sales training for SAP.

SAP innovations help more than four hundred thousand customers worldwide work together more efficiently and use business insight more effectively. Originally known for leadership in enterprise resource planning (ERP) software, SAP has evolved to become a market leader in end‑to‑end business application software and related services for database, analytics, intelligent technologies, and experience management. As a cloud company with two hundred million users and more than one hundred thousand employees worldwide, we are purpose‑driven and future‑focused, with a highly collaborative team ethic and commitment to personal development.
